Implementeer aangepast papierformaat van werkblad voor rendering

Invoering

Het programmatisch maken en aanpassen van Excel-documenten kan uw werk efficiënter maken, vooral als u met talrijke rapporten of gegevensinvoer werkt. Met Aspose.Cells voor .NET kunt u eenvoudig aangepaste papierformaten instellen voor het renderen van werkbladen. In deze tutorial splitsen we het proces op in eenvoudig te volgen stappen, zodat u deze functionaliteit naadloos kunt implementeren. Of u nu een doorgewinterde ontwikkelaar bent of net begint met het ontdekken van de wereld van .NET,

Vereisten

Voordat we in de code duiken, moeten we ervoor zorgen dat je goed bent ingesteld. Dit is wat je nodig hebt om te beginnen:

  1. Visual Studio of een .NET IDE: Zorg dat u een werkende IDE hebt zoals Visual Studio. Dit is uw speeltuin waar alle codeermagie plaatsvindt.
  2. Aspose.Cells voor .NET-pakket: Als u dat nog niet hebt gedaan, moet u de Aspose.Cells-bibliotheek downloaden en installeren. U kunt de nieuwste versie vinden op deAspose.Cells downloadpagina.
  3. Basiskennis van C#: Hoewel we u door de code leiden, kunt u met een basiskennis van C# de nuances beter begrijpen.
  4. Toegang tot .NET Framework: zorg ervoor dat uw project is ingesteld op een compatibele versie van .NET Framework.

Pakketten importeren

Zodra je alles hebt geïnstalleerd, is het tijd om de benodigde pakketten te importeren. Dit is waar je Aspose.Cells naar je project brengt. Dit is hoe je dat doet:

Open uw IDE

Open Visual Studio of uw favoriete .NET IDE.

Een nieuw project maken

Start een nieuwe C# Console Application. Dit is een eenvoudige manier om onze code te testen zonder de overhead van een webapplicatie.

Voeg Aspose.Cells-referentie toe

Volg deze stappen om de Aspose.Cells-bibliotheekreferentie toe te voegen:

  • Klik met de rechtermuisknop op uw project in de Solution Explorer,
  • Selecteer “NuGet-pakketten beheren”,
  • Zoek naar “Aspose.Cells” en installeer het.
using System.IO;
using Aspose.Cells;
using System;

Nu bent u helemaal klaar om te gaan!

Nu alles op zijn plaats staat, gaan we dieper in op de stappen die nodig zijn om een aangepast papierformaat voor uw werkblad te implementeren.

Stap 1: De uitvoermap instellen

Voordat we beginnen met coderen, moet u bepalen waar u het PDF-uitvoerbestand wilt opslaan en dit in uw code instellen.

string outputDir = "YOUR_OUTPUT_DIRECTORY";

Zorg ervoor dat u vervangt"YOUR_OUTPUT_DIRECTORY" met het daadwerkelijke pad waar u uw PDF-document wilt opslaan. Zie dit als het dekken van een tafel voordat u begint met koken; u hebt een schone ruimte nodig om aan te werken.

Stap 2: Een werkmapobject maken

Laten we nu een instantie van de werkmap maken. Dit is vergelijkbaar met het maken van een leeg canvas om op te schilderen.

Workbook wb = new Workbook();

Stap 3: Toegang tot het eerste werkblad

Omdat een nieuwe werkmap een standaardwerkblad bevat, gaan we dat gebruiken!

Worksheet ws = wb.Worksheets[0];

Hier zeg je tegen je code: “Hé, ik wil met dit specifieke werkblad werken!”

Stap 4: Stel een aangepast papierformaat in

Nu komen we bij het sappige gedeelte. Laten we het aangepaste papierformaat voor ons werkblad instellen.

ws.PageSetup.CustomPaperSize(6, 4);

In dit scenario specificeren we de maat in inches. Zie het als het op maat maken van een pak zodat het perfect past: elk detail is belangrijk!

Stap 5: Toegang tot een cel

Vervolgens moeten we toegang krijgen tot een specifieke cel waar we een bericht plaatsen.

Cell b4 = ws.Cells["B4"];

Hier kiezen we cel B4. Het is alsof je een specifieke plek op je canvas kiest om wat tekst toe te voegen.

Stap 6: Voeg een waarde toe aan de cel

Laten we nu een bericht toevoegen aan de door ons gekozen cel:

b4.PutValue("Pdf Page Dimensions: 6.00 x 4.00 in");

Dit is uw kans om aan de eindgebruiker te communiceren wat de aangepaste grootte van de PDF-pagina is.

Stap 7: Sla de werkmap op in PDF-formaat

Ten slotte is het tijd om al uw harde werk op te slaan als PDF-bestand.

wb.Save(outputDir + "outputCustomPaperSize.pdf");

Met deze regel vertelt u uw programma om alles wat u tot nu toe hebt gedaan, op een mooie manier in een PDF-formaat te verpakken.

Conclusie

Het implementeren van een aangepast papierformaat voor uw Excel-werkbladen met Aspose.Cells is niet alleen eenvoudig, maar ook ongelooflijk nuttig. Met de stappen die in deze handleiding worden beschreven, kunt u op maat gemaakte documenten maken die perfect bij uw behoeften passen. Of u nu rapporten genereert of aangepaste formulieren maakt, de mogelijkheid om papierformaten aan te passen verbetert de professionaliteit en bruikbaarheid van uw document.

Veelgestelde vragen

Kan ik Aspose.Cells gebruiken zonder een licentie aan te schaffen?

Ja, u kunt een gratis proefversie van Aspose.Cells voor .NET uitproberen, beschikbaarhier.

Wat gebeurt er als ik de limieten van de tijdelijke licentie overschrijd?

Overschrijding van de limieten leidt tot watermerkuitvoer. Het is het beste om te kiezen voor een permanente licentie voor ononderbroken service. U kunt opties vindenhier.

Is Aspose.Cells compatibel met .NET Core?

Ja, Aspose.Cells voor .NET ondersteunt .NET Core. U kunt het naadloos integreren in uw moderne applicaties.

Hoe krijg ik ondersteuning als ik problemen ondervind?

U kunt contact opnemen via het Aspose-ondersteuningsforumhier voor hulp bij technische problemen.

Kan ik andere aspecten van het werkblad aanpassen met Aspose.Cells?

Absoluut! Aspose.Cells biedt een robuuste set functies voor het aanpassen van werkbladen, waaronder stijlen, formules en nog veel meer.